Performance

Power: 69 HP68 HP
Torque: 125 NM133 NM
Acceleration 0-100 km/h: 19.9 seconds17.6 seconds
Seat Cordoba is a more dynamic driving.
Citroen Berlingo engine produces 1 HP more power than Seat Cordoba, but torque is 8 NM less than Seat Cordoba. Despite the higher power, Citroen Berlingo reaches 100 km/h speed 2.3 seconds later.

Fuel consumption

Fuel consumption (l/100km): 6.65.2
The Seat Cordoba is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y.
Citroen Berlingo consumes 1.4 litres more fuel per 100 km than the Seat Cordoba, which means that if you drive 15,000 km in a year, the Citroen Berlingo could require 210 litres more fuel.
